The revised terms reduce annual occupancy cost by roughly 14%, achieved through a longer commitment period and deferral of the planned service-charge escalation. Fit-out contributions from the landlord cover the showroom refresh, which should benefit client visits from the second quarter. Cash-flow impact is modest in year one, more favourable thereafter. Please factor the improved facilities into pipeline conversations where relevant. Further detail on how this supports our expansion thinking follows.

board note of kadug-tawig: Only 5 of the 100 pilot accounts renewed Oliath, so a churn review is set for April 15.

**Checklist: GC pause verification — Pairlane matcher**

Before sign-off, run the soak test against the Pairlane matching service for 30 minutes at peak replay load. GC pauses must stay under 40ms p99. If you see full collections, check heap sizing in the matcher config, not the allocator flags. New folks: don't skip this; pause spikes break order matching. Record the token from the soak run below.

pipeline stamp: htk31_4c5b9d8911c6f9006a50e2de3a4f0df

Handover: Export retry pipeline

Scope: Brindlecore's failed-export retry job. Retries run hourly; backoff caps at six attempts, then items land in the dead-letter table. Do not replay dead letters manually — use the requeue script, which dedupes by batch hash. Known issue: the Tovren feed occasionally double-acks; fix is queued. Logs live in the exporter dashboard. Keep the alert thresholds as-is until the fix ships. Any questions or escalations go to:

signatory, hahop-kajeg: Giliel Caswyn